Transaction 3527dd4abefed60db7b44969caac79ba5dec0e0a4f924f03ea1b2dded5b1245a

1 Input
2 Outputs
  • 3527dd4abefed60db7b44969caac79ba5dec0e0a4f924f03ea1b2dded5b1245a:0
  • value  12510087
    address  32EUwfXauwdfQxcb24GaF3Z826AstWih8x
  • 3527dd4abefed60db7b44969caac79ba5dec0e0a4f924f03ea1b2dded5b1245a:1
  • value  1474523
    address  3LL9ab4wfYDQqMuXWRfK8t3D53GmcF2Uma